Shells & Chains Scarf
This is a very simple, beginner friendly pattern that is only a 2 row repeat.
I wrote this pattern to match my “Shells & Chains Slouchy Beret” & “Shells & Chains Half Circle Shawl” patterns.
Looks equally good in a self-striping or a solid colorway. You can easily use any yarn & any gauge for the scarf, your finished sizes will vary with yarn & gauge. I have written directions for 3 widths to get you started. A small, short-ish scarf uses less than half a skein of sock yarn (40 grams were used for my sample).
